About us

"Waking up for a reason" is an initiative by two young Belgians trying to learn new things every day. A new post will be written daily, alternating between the two authors: Bach and Chu. The subjects will vary greatly and could go from computer science to computer security, art, video edition, fx, 3d, graphic design, architecture and more.
